Output f3510612b0194de1cc7421cb01e54baa2886a06d2be62c1dacbf6c2c778067bd:4

value
25053821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a0081937381d57d719df5036ceb12bb7cdb7c5e OP_EQUAL
address
MPQ3iD7i28uuxTK6ghj4SyLHRSbS6mJSWC
transaction
f3510612b0194de1cc7421cb01e54baa2886a06d2be62c1dacbf6c2c778067bd
spent
true